Five arrests made in connection with 14 kg gold smuggling so far



KATHMANDU: In relation to the confiscation of 14 kg of gold from Tribhuvan International Airport (TIA) on the night of December 7t, five individuals have been apprehended so far.

The confiscated gold, originally discovered in possession of 45-year-old Chandra Ghale from Gorkha, who arrived on Fly Dubai Flight No. ‘FZ 573’ that day.

Dr. Tokraj Pandey, Head of Tribhuvan Airport Customs Office, stated that the tally of arrests has risen to five, with the recent arrest of Sushila Pandey, the airport’s cleaning supervisor, during ongoing investigations.

“Supervisor Pandey was taken into custody after evidence linked her to concealing gold in a garbage can and subsequently removing it. We will disclose all details upon the completion of the investigation,” stated Dr. Pandey.

A committee, spearheaded by Mani Ram Poudel, Deputy Secretary of the Airport Customs Office, is investigation the case.

Min Bahadur Ghale of Gorkha was arrested based on the statement provided by Chandra Ghale, the initial gold detainee.

Dr. Pandey confirmed that, to date, five individuals, including two airport cleaning assistants, have been apprehended in connection with the same case.
